| Material | Features | Typical Applications |
|---|---|---|
| Carbon Steel (WCB) | Low cost, high strength, poor corrosion resistance | Water, steam, oil, natural gas at moderate temperatures |
| Stainless Steel (304/316) | Excellent corrosion resistance, good for high temp | Corrosive fluids, food industry, pharmaceuticals, chemicals, seawater |
| Cast Iron (Gray Iron, Ductile Iron) | Economical, suitable for low temp/pressure | HVAC systems, general water services |
| Brass/Bronze | Good corrosion resistance, easy to machine | Domestic plumbing, HVAC, small pipelines |
| Plastic (PVC, CPVC, PP, PVDF) | Lightweight, excellent corrosion resistance | Strong chemical fluids, low-pressure systems |
| Alloy Steel (e.g., Cr-Mo) | High temperature and pressure resistance | Power plants, petrochemical, refinery |
| Material | Features | Suitable Media |
|---|---|---|
| Stainless Steel Ball | Durable, corrosion-resistant | Most general-purpose fluids |
| Chrome-Plated / Hardened Ball | Wear-resistant | Frequent switching or abrasive media |
| PTFE (Teflon) Seat | Chemically resistant, up to ~200°C | Corrosive but moderate-temp media |
| PPL, PEEK, Metal Seats | Higher temperature and pressure resistance | High-temp, high-pressure, or abrasive media |
Water / Oil / Gas (non-corrosive): Carbon steel body
Corrosive fluids: Stainless steel (304/316) or plastics like PVDF
High temp / high pressure: Alloy steel with metal seats
Food & Pharma: Sanitary-grade stainless steel (e.g., 316L)
Low-cost, low-pressure systems: Ductile iron or brass
